Hi,
I am trying to look on linked in for people who are taking the degree I am going to take. I want to see the possibilities to work with the degree. However, Linked In is being such a pain and won't let me view anyones profile. It's driving me crazy trying to figure out why. The message that pops up says "The profiles of members who are outside your network have limited visibility. To access more member profiles, continue to grow your network."
If anybody has any tips or knowledge on how to bypass this, I would be very grateful

First, kudos for actually giving the error message itself - lots of people would simple have said, "An error message pops up."
On LinkedIn, your full profile is only visible to people in your network: 1st degree and 2nd degree connections, plus group members.
So, try joining groups that you think the people whose profiles you're interested in would be members of. For example, if you were interested in becoming a dentist, you could try to join the Dentist Executives & Practice Owners Group.
Membership of that group would give you full access to other group members profiles.
